Output 59577380f081e2a5c87a3e13551c46941dc07d773d10455292a08c5a77c5ca3f:4

value
25068563
script pubkey
OP_0 OP_PUSHBYTES_20 46d0a12e29c28bf9190a3c4d9604c39e4249a5d9
address
bc1qgmg2zt3fc29ljxg283xevpxrnepynfwe5yuqne
transaction
59577380f081e2a5c87a3e13551c46941dc07d773d10455292a08c5a77c5ca3f